Migrant women unsure of job rights, report finds

ANITA was sacked after she complained about being paid 50 cent an hour in her job. The Latvian woman worked in the horticultural sector picking mushrooms.

Sasha, from South Africa, earned €130 a week in a meat packing factory, often working 14 hours a day.

She got a pay rise after getting a new contract, but her conditions deteriorated when the employer changed.
